Motorsport, like the rest of the modern world, runs on data. Everything in IMSA and Sportscar racing, including power and performance systems, safety and scrutineering and even race control, must be kept up to date at all times, and that's where @boschmobility step in. In part 3 of our series, we sent Blake Hinsey / @brrrake, former Formula 1 Performance Engineer, to the Daytona 24 race to chat with teams, drivers, IMSA themselves and more to find out how data is used to produce such exciting and fast-paced racing.
